✦ Synopsis


Membrane-type reactors were prepared usmg a commercially available support In three test systems, mvolvmg glucose oxldase, glutammase and lactase, they compared favourably with packed-bed reactors m a flow-mJectlon set-up Although slmdar responses were observed for all reactor types, the membranes are easier to handle than mlcropartlcles When makmg contmuous m-hne measurements of bloprocesses at high samphng frequencies, the hfetlmes of packed beds of controlled pore glass were determmed by pressure budd-up wlthm the reactor When replaced wrth membrane reactors, no cloggmg was observed, the hfetlmes bemg determmed by loss of enzyme actlvlty Keywords Flow system, Enzyme reactor, Membrane reactor
